Guide to Using iPhone as a Pocket Computer Without Software
Calcultor is the default app you often use on iPhone, but did you know besides Calculator, we also have another utility called Spotlight to replace Calculator?
Step 1: It's very simple, to use your iPhone as a pocket computer, swipe right to access the Spotlight search on your iPhone. Here, not only can you search, but you can also perform calculations quickly. Just enter calculations as usual, and the device will give you similar results.
Step 2: Additionally, Spotlight also supports multiplication and division as shown below, with quick and accurate results.
Step 3: Not only can you use multiplication and division, but on iPhone, you can also use it to calculate percentages and even exponents in mathematics.
Step 4: Beyond calculations, even the number pi in Spotlight is allowed, and besides pi, you can use it to calculate currency conversions. However, currency exchange rates for the Vietnamese dong are not yet supported.
